Designing Meaning: The Art of the Story in Stone
from MBNA Monument Matters · host Monument Builders of North America MBNA
In this episode of Monument Matters, Mike Johns talks with Jed A. Hendrickson, CM, FAICA, about the fundamentals of meaningful monument design. Their conversation explores lettering, proportion, balance, white space, technology and the new Monument Builders Academy Design course, created to help teams improve design awareness across the company.
